Latin Name: Cananga Odorata Part of Plant Used: Flowers Source: Camores Extraction Method: Steam Distillation Ylang Ylang is a large tree native to the far eastern countries like Malaysia, Philippines, and Indonesia. Its yellow flowers are strongly fragrant, with long trailing petals. The essential oil derived from these flowers is abundant and highly valued for its fragrance in the perfume and cosmetics industries, and it is also being utilized in the food industry. Ylang Ylang essential oil is known to be a mental stimulant. It is widely regarded in aromatherapy as one of the best oils for relaxing the mind and body. Simply inhaling the scent is believed to help lower blood pressure. Adding the oil to a bath or using it in a massage can naturally enhance relaxation. It is often used to relieve stress, depression, shock, or anxiety. As a hair tonic, it helps balance oil production. However, high concentrations of Ylang Ylang can cause headaches or nausea. The name Ylang Ylang translates to "flower of flowers" in Malay. Traditionally, its fragrance was considered an aphrodisiac and was used in marriage rituals. In Indonesia, the flowers were strewn on the marriage bed of newlyweds. In historical times, Muslim women used to burn the oil to scent their harems, and in China, it was used to purify the robes of mandarins. Ylang Ylang essential oil has long been associated with perfumes and relaxation.
